IEC 82474-1:2025 sets out the general requirements for material declaration, giving organizations a technical reference for identifying and communicating material content in products and components. For engineering, procurement, and compliance teams, it supports structured product evaluation, documented evaluation of supplied parts, and clearer technical review during conformity assessment preparation. By focusing on material declaration at a general level, IEC 82474-1:2025 helps align internal quality workflows with traceable compliance reference practices and reduces ambiguity when compiling supplier data for regulatory preparation.

IEC 82474-1:2025 standard overview

As

IEC 82474-1:2025

indicates, the document serves as the primary reference for general requirements related to material declaration. Its purpose is typically to define a common basis for how material information is gathered, presented, and exchanged across technical and supply-chain workflows. That makes it relevant where organizations need consistent documentation for technical assessment, supplier communication, and verification activities. The edition and original publication status make it a foundational document for teams establishing or updating material declaration processes.
